/ South Pacific / IntroductionThe South Pacific area basically refers to the region which includes Australia, New Zealand, New Guinea and other islands. It also includes Oceania, a region which includes many islands in the southern Pacific Ocean. The local people are friendly and warm by nature. The food out here will offer new dishes to be tasted and tried out bravely. The South Pacific is mostly dominated by beaches with palm trees scattered all over them and beautiful waterfalls. You will also get a chance to observe tropical forests and craggy volcanic peaks. The whole region has comfortable villas to help you unwind from a hard year's work.
The South Pacific offers lovely holiday options like Samoa, Fiji, Tahiti, Easter Island, Cook Islands and Tonga which are just some of the places to be seen in this region. Vanuata and Samoa can be visited exclusively for the water sports activities like swimming and scuba diving in the crystal clear waters. The eye-catching villas are close to nature so that you don't miss a single minute of admiring the endless beauty of nature.
If white sandy beaches appeals to your soul, head for Fiji and Tahiti which are islands popular for their dream surroundings. They also have coral reefs which can be observed by snorkeling around them. Rare species of fishes can be admired from a close distance.
